Etymology

[edit]

    Inherited from Sanskrit सीव्यति (sī́vyati). Cognate with Pali सिब्बति (sibbati).

    Verb

    [edit]

    𑀲𑀺𑀯𑁆𑀯𑀇 (sivvaï) (Devanagari सिव्वइ) (transitive)

    1. to sew, stitch
